- GillesDedicated Contributor
Delete some History from Safari (under History menu )
try last hour or today
and Quit Safari, it should work after relaunching Safariit is address in the Browser section of the forums, but it says delete all history, some people have tried deleting history with last hour and Today and it worked as well
